Jitbit Macro Recorder is generally reviewed as a robust and user-friendly automation tool, particularly praised for its ability to compile macros into standalone EXE files. While "repack" often refers to unofficial, pre-activated versions (which carry security risks), the official software offers a legitimate portable mode that requires no installation. Key Features and Performance

Ease of Use: Users find the interface intuitive, allowing even those with basic skills to record keystrokes and mouse movements immediately.

EXE Compilation: This is considered its most powerful feature, enabling you to run macros on any Windows machine without having the main software installed.

Advanced Logic: Beyond simple recording, it supports custom commands like "IF-THEN" statements, "REPEAT X TIMES," and image recognition to find specific icons on a screen. jitbit macro recorder portable repack

Versatility: It is used for everything from simple auto-clicking to complex system maintenance and automated software testing. Portable Mode Implementation

You can use the software without a full installation by following these steps: Download the ZIP edition from the Jitbit official site. Extract the contents to a folder.

To force portable mode: Create a shortcut for the executable, right-click it, select "Properties," and add the -portable parameter to the end of the "Target" field.

If you are looking for a way to automate repetitive tasks on Windows without a complex installation, Jitbit Macro Recorder is a popular choice due to its simplicity and "Compile to EXE" feature. What is Jitbit Macro Recorder?

Jitbit Macro Recorder is an automation tool that records your keyboard and mouse activity for later playback. Unlike basic clickers, it includes a visual editor where you can add logic like IF-THEN statements, FOR-LOOPS, and custom commands like "open file" or "wait for window". Key Features

Compile to EXE: Convert your recorded macros into standalone .exe files that can run on any Windows computer without needing the main software installed.

Visual Editor: Manually edit recorded scripts, adjust playback speed, or add custom C# code snippets.

"Smart-Rec" Technology: Optionally records mouse movements in relative coordinates, making macros more flexible across different screen resolutions.

Image Recognition: The software can "see" the screen to find specific images or wait for a pixel to change color before proceeding. Portable Mode vs. Repacks

While many users look for "repacks" (custom-packaged versions often found on third-party sites), Jitbit actually supports a native Portable Mode that is safer to use:

Native Portability: You can force the official version into portable mode by adding the -portable parameter to a shortcut of the program. This ensures all configuration files are stored in the application's folder rather than the system registry.

Jitbit Macro Recorder is a powerhouse for automating repetitive Windows tasks, known for its "record-and-play" simplicity and ability to compile scripts into standalone EXE files. While Jitbit doesn't offer a traditional "portable" installer, you can easily create your own portable version to run from a USB drive without leaving traces on a host system. 🚀 Creating a Portable Version

You can force the application into a "stealth" portable mode where it saves all configuration and data to its own folder rather than the Windows Registry or AppData.

Step 1: Download the standard installer or ZIP from the official Jitbit site.

Step 2: Extract the files into a dedicated folder on your USB drive or local path. Step 3: Create a shortcut for the MacroRecorder.exe file. Step 4: Right-click the shortcut -> Properties -> Target.

Step 5: Add -portable to the end of the line (e.g., "C:\Jitbit\MacroRecorder.exe" -portable).

Step 6: Launch via the shortcut. The title bar will confirm "Portable" mode is active. 🛠️ Key Features for Power Users
